How does that work with the A/C switch? I've heard you can turn it on and off with the A/C switch, but what determines that? Is it in the chipping or is it an option you can turn on and off?

__________________
Best Car Insurance | Auto Protection Today | FREE Trade-In Quote
it has to be set when you program the chip, but you have to either a) still have your a/c hooked up, or b) hard wire the a/c plug on your wiring harness, or c) install a toggle switch to pin out b5 on the ecu that completes a ground when you close it.
